He Wasn't Alone (1970)
Overview
The action takes place in the North of Scandinavia, where Hitler's Germany tried to keep its last frontier. Here by the will of circumstances gets pilot-Navigator uzbek Akbar Ibrahimov, whose plane was shot down in battle, and joins the ranks of the Resistance. Soon he managed to get an officer on a German submarine, and later report on the secret bases of the enemy.
